Full Day Camp
The Full Day Camp will further the development of those playing at an intermediate and advanced level. Beginners are also welcome to join the camp. The camp provides an opportunity for junior golfers to play on the golf course where they will learn Course Management Skills, Rules, Etiquette and Safety. Participants are placed in small groups based on their experience level. Equipment will be provided if needed.

The Sunday Junior League
​Ages 7-15

The Players League provides an opportunity for junior golfers to become complete golfers. The goal is to create a transitional step for players to go from learning the correct fundamentals to playing on the golf course.
